MATHEMATICAL MODELING OF HEAT TRANSFER IN THE SOIL LAYER DURING A FOREST FIRE, TAKING INTO ACCOUNT THE DAILY DYNAMICS OF SOIL TEMPERATURE

(STEF92 Technology, 2019-06-20, Nikolay V. Baranovskiy)

Show more

Forest fires damage biogeocenoses. Forest fires affect trees, vegetation and soils. This influence can be both positive and negative. The thermal effect of a forest fire on the soil layer is important. It is necessary to develop mathematical models for understanding the processes of thermal effects of a forest fire on the surface soil layer. EXPERIMENTAL EQUIPMENT TO SIMULATE FIRE IMPACT ON SURFACE SOIL LAYER IN FORESTS

(STEF92 Technology, 2018-06-20, Nikolay V. Baranovskiy)

Show more

Forest fires have an impact on forest stands, atmosphere and soils in forested areas. Many authors have established that the thermal effect on the near-surface layer of soil can have a negative impact both on the soil itself and the further development of grass stands and forest stands. It is necessary to develop systems for geoinformation monitoring, taking into account the thermophysical processes in the soil layer at the level of mathematical models.
